/*
* Recursively create directory by creating each subdirectory
*/
int mkdir_p(const char *destdir)
{
char *path = memalloc(PATH_MAX * sizeof(char));
strcpy(path, destdir);
if (destdir[0] == '~') {
char *home = getenv("HOME");
if (home == NULL) {
wpprintw("$HOME is not defined");
return -1;
}
/* replace ~ with home */
memmove(path + strlen(home), path + 1, strlen(path));
memcpy(path, home, strlen(home));
}
char *token = strtok(path, "/");
char dir_path[PATH_MAX] = "";
/* fix first / is not appearing in string */
if (path[0] == '/') {
strcat(dir_path, "/");
}
while (token != NULL) {
strcat(dir_path, token);
strcat(dir_path, "/");
if (mkdir(dir_path, 0755) == -1) {
struct stat st;
if (stat(dir_path, &st) == 0 && S_ISDIR(st.st_mode)) {
/* Directory already exists, continue to the next dir */
token = strtok(NULL, "/");
continue;
}
perror("ccc");
free(path);
return -1;
}
token = strtok(NULL, "/");
}
free(path);
return 0;
}
